PAV (Personal Anti Virus) - Explained and removing
Solution
PAV (Personal Anti Virus) generally gets installed on your pc in the same way a virus does, and is mostly unwanted. The software reports you have many critical problems, this is false, so ignore it. If you are concerned do a scan with your normal antivirus software.
I would strongly advise you not to purchase the software. Although the product may work ok, I view this as a scam, and giving them money is only incoraging this behavour, they aren't breaking any laws I don't think, but I think the practice is highly unethical. You wern't sufficently make aware it was being installed and its nearly impossible to remove.
